CarnivalDestiny Cruise Review

Bridget Miller

Age: 26
Occupation: retail management
Number of Cruises: 5
Cruise Line: Carnival
Ship: Destiny
Sailing Date: October 10th, 2004
Itinerary: Southern Caribbean

Before I get into a detailed review I just want to remark on the overwhelming number of negative reviews posted about this ship and this cruise line.

1. If you do not enjoy your vacation, that is partly your fault! Don’t sweat the small stuff, ask yourself is it really worth getting mad about? You are on vacation, you should be having fun!

2. The boat leaves from Puerto Rico. There will be other nationalities represented on the boat than just Americans. Instead of feeling like an outsider or a minority use the opportunity to learn about their culture. I never felt like an outsider on this cruise.

3. Do not use these reviews as a basis to book or not book a cruise. I almost did and I would have missed out on a great experience. These reviews are opinions and every one’s opinions are different. Please keep in mind though that Carnival does attract a younger crowd. There will be activities on board catered towards EVERY age group.


Ok now the details. This is the first cruise that my husband and I took with Carnival where we booked airfare and everything together. Let me tell you, it was much easier. On the day of embarkation I was prepared for the worst. After reading several reviews that said the process was long, I was pleasantly surprised that we were on the boat within 45 minutes of getting to the port. I was even more impressed when we got to our cabin and found 2 of our pieces of luggage already there! I have never had my luggage beat me to my cabin before.

The entire staff was outstanding. Our 2 waitresses were very efficient. They got us everything that we ordered. The food was great in the dining room. Our room steward was efficient as well. Although we didn’t see him often, he kept the room cleaned. I personally only saw one staff member get upset. He only got upset after he was pushed by a passenger. Think about the jobs that we do everyday…we sometimes get upset too don’t we? I was not offended at all.

The cruise director was great, entertainment was great. The only disappointment was the cancellation of one of the shows. It was due to stage props not working properly. They didn’t want anyone to get hurt. I had to agree with them there. I would have loved to see the show, but not if it meant someone else had to risk getting hurt to entertain me. They made some quick adjustments and had something else for us to do.

The ports of call were mostly beautiful. This ship has a busy itinerary. You will be ready for a day at sea just to catch up on sleep. St. Thomas is the place to shop! Great deals on jewelry and alcohol. There is a lift that you can ride to the top of the mountain to see the view. I personally did not do it, but wish that I would have after seeing pictures. Dominica wasn’t one of my favorite places. They have tours that you can take to the rain forest that I heard were really wonderful. My husband and I however decided to explore on our own. We weren’t impressed with what we saw. Barbados is beautiful at the beaches. We took the Malibu rum factory tour and beach break. The tour was nice, but we were upset when we got there and saw that anyone could take the tour for $10. We booked through the cruise line and paid $33. Aruba is by far the best island! This is the whole reason that we took this itinerary. Aruba is beautiful. Everyone is happy (its called “one happy island”). We just spent the day at the beaches and had a great time.

Debarkation is one area that I will have to agree with all of the other reviewers. That was awful! Not organized at all. But I do think that some of that is the passengers faults. Some people were standing down on the deck were we debarked waiting for their color to be called. This made it very difficult for the one’s who were actually supposed to leave to get off the boat.

Overall I liked this cruise very much. I will definitely sail again with Carnival. (this was our 4th with them) I often wonder how many people that leave the bad reviews are comparing Carnival with another line. I know that we took a Celebrity cruise and found ourselves comparing it with carnival. And quite frankly at the end of the week, I was complaining too. We are loyal to Carnival. Bottom line, if you take this cruise or any cruise, be open-minded. You are on vacation to have fun, so don’t let anyone spoil it for you.
